Chop up the apples into very small chunks, about half the size of a dice. Put aside in a bowl with the cheedar cheese and bread crumbs and mix the ingredients together.
Flatten the chicken breasts until they are each 1/4 of an inch thick.
Divide the apple mixture up among the 4 chicken breasts and begin to roll it up. Secure the rolls ups with about 2 toothpicks. Spray a cooking tray with cooking spray and place the rollups on the tray.
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Once ready, place the tray in and let cook for 35 minutes. It might take longer so after 35 minutes, checck the chicken to see if still pink. If so, let cook for further time.

Here's an easy, reliable way to ensure a moist and flavorful turkey...simply baste the turkey with chicken stock during roasting. When the turkey is done, use a bit more stock to make a quick and tasty gravy.
